Output 3f23633fdfebce0b28ffdc4fa30fe7181f69d7b80cdb81ea18846dd2c2a451ba:0

value
5508721308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dd8c639b2a5d4014fc9aa6c714d20ce5015515c OP_EQUAL
address
3QqEZpYSZQQ1PB76vHsNV8XKKmV3saAavY
transaction
3f23633fdfebce0b28ffdc4fa30fe7181f69d7b80cdb81ea18846dd2c2a451ba
spent
true